Stephanie Nardei is a mother of two, the youngest with high functioning autism. She is employed at the University of Arizona, College of Pharmacy as a web designer for environmental health and toxicology resources.
She holds a masters degree in library and information science from the University of Arizona as well as a website design certification from a local small independent college and a bachelor’s degree in technical communication.
Stephanie serves on the ASA-PCC board of directors as the webmaster and librarian. She maintains all online resources, creates new web projects for ASA-PCC, and oversees library acquisitions, the online catalog, shelving, circulations, and more.
In addition, Stephanie is a member of the Arizona Chapter of the Special Library Association. She serves as the chapter’s bulletin editor.
